In the competitive landscape of gaming, maintaining a level playing field is essential for both player satisfaction and the game's integrity. CS2 Anti-Cheat systems play a crucial role in detecting and preventing cheating, ensuring that every player has a fair chance to excel. These systems utilize a combination of advanced algorithms and real-time monitoring to identify unauthorized software and suspicious behavior within matches. By continuously updating their methods in response to emerging cheat techniques, the CS2 Anti-Cheat framework not only protects the game's ecosystem but also fosters a sense of trust among players.
One of the standout features of the CS2 Anti-Cheat system is its ability to swiftly analyze player data and flag irregularities. This includes monitoring player performance metrics and comparing them against the community's average. In addition to automated detection, the system also encourages community reporting, which allows players to report suspected cheaters, enhancing overall vigilance. As a result, the CS2 Anti-Cheat not only acts as a gatekeeper against dishonesty but also strengthens the community's commitment to fair play, ensuring that skill and strategy are the ultimate deciders in gameplay.

The technology behind CS2's anti-cheat system is a significant advancement in maintaining fair play within the game. Utilizing a combination of machine learning algorithms and cloud-based analysis, the system continuously monitors player behavior to identify potential cheats. This not only allows for real-time detection of suspicious activity but also supports regular updates to the cheat database, ensuring that new hacks are promptly addressed. Players should be aware that their gameplay data contributes to this learning process, making the environment safer and more competitive for everyone.
Moreover, CS2's anti-cheat technology employs a layered approach to security, integrating both server-side and client-side measures. This includes advanced encryption methods and checksum validations that help detect tampering with game files. Players are encouraged to keep their game clients updated to benefit from these security enhancements. Understanding this dual structure can empower players to appreciate the effort put into creating a cheat-free gaming experience and motivate them to report any suspicious behavior they encounter.
The effectiveness of CS2's anti-cheat system has been a hot topic among gamers since its launch. Players often wonder if it can truly prevent cheating or if it will be just as ineffective as previous systems. Many have raised questions about how CS2's anti-cheat technology works, what measures are in place to detect cheaters, and how it impacts legitimate players. In response, developers have highlighted advanced algorithms and machine learning techniques designed to identify unusual behavior patterns, ultimately aiming to create a fair gaming environment.
It’s important to address some common questions regarding the effectiveness of the CS2 anti-cheat. For example, players frequently ask about the consequences for those caught cheating, which can range from temporary bans to permanent account suspensions. Additionally, concerns about false positives plague many users. Developers have assured the community that extensive testing is conducted to minimize these occurrences. As the game evolves, regular updates will refine and enhance the anti-cheat measures, further improving its reliability.
